1828 | 1865 | Birth of George Seatter |
George Seatter was born in Whitehall village, Stronsky, Orkney Islands. He was the second child of William Fergus Seatter and Ann Davidson Brodie. William was a farmer. |
1829 | 1869 | Birth of Mary Bell Johnston |
Mary Bell Johnston was born in Waiwera, Clutha. Her parents were John Johnson and Elizabeth Bell who were farmers. |
1830 | 1871 | George appears on electoral roll. |
George Seatter appears on the electoral roll. He may have come out to New Zealand with or at the same time as other family members who went farming on the Crown Terrace at Arrowtown. he may have worked there as a farm labourer. |
1831 | 1893 | Marriage of George and Mary Bell |
George Seatter married Mary Bell Johnston at Waikaka on 12 July 1893. George was a mail run driver at the time. |
1832 | 1897 | George was the licencee of the Antrim Arms Hotel. |
George Seatter was the licencee of the Antrim Arms Hotel at Frankton near Queenstown. |
1833 | 1902 | George Seatter purchased the Bannockburn Hotel. |
In May of 1902, Mr George Seatter and family moved to Bannockburn and purchased the Bannockburn Hotel (location #115) from Mr J D Parsons. |
1834 | 1906 | George purchased the Carrick Range Hotel. |
George purchased the Carrick Range Hotel and demolished. he may have used the materials to extend the Bannockburn Hotel. |
1835 | 1908 | George Seatter sold the Banockburn Hotel to Mr Donald McRae. |
George Seatter sold the Banockburn Hotel to Mr Donald McRae. The Seatter family moved to St Clair in Dunedin. Here George was the proprietor of the Ocean Beach Hotel. |
